Scapy sniff filters
WebFeb 8, 2024 · Brief description. Calling sniff() using an offline pcap file and also specifying a BPF filter can lead to an exception during validation of the filter as it appears the … WebThis manual page documents briefly the scapy tool. scapy is a powerful interactive packet manipulation tool, packet generator, network scanner, network discovery, packet sniffer, etc. It can for the moment replace hping, parts of nmap, arpspoof, arp-sk, arping, tcpdump, tshark, p0f, ... scapy uses the python interpreter as a command board.
Scapy sniff filters
Did you know?
WebOct 2, 2012 · >>> a=sniff(filter=”icmp”, iface=”eth1″, count=3, timeout=10, prn=lambda x:x.summary()) Now as we have seen how easily we can sniff packets using Scapy, we … WebWithout the filter=, sniff() captures all packets. Internally, Scapy uses libpcap to compile the filter (either directly or via the tcpdump -ddd command), so the syntax is just what you …
WebFeb 21, 2016 · ScaPy is a python library with networking and security features. We establish a class called DHCPStarvation, which maintains two lists, one for MAC addresses and one for IP addresses. We need to store MAC addresses since we don’t want to send duplicate requests with the same MAC addresses (this won’t work because server has cache, as … WebCapturing from a live interface can be done in two ways: either using the sniff() method to capture a given amount of packets (or for a given amount of time) and then read the …
Web""" # the filter argument in scapy's sniff function seems to be applied too late # therefore some unwanted packets are processed (e.g. tcp packets of ssh session) # but it still … WebFeb 8, 2012 · By using the command. sniff (filter="ether proto 0x888e", count=4) 0x888e refers to EAPOL in ethernet protocol, which requires the use of the ether proto, not the …
WebUse BPF filtering to quickly reduce large packet captures to a reduced set of results by filtering based on a specific type of traffic. Both admin and non-admin users can create …
WebApr 14, 2024 · prn指定回调函数,每当一个符合filter的报文被探测到时,就会执行回调函数。调用python scapy中的sniff()函数,其中filter为。过滤规则,这里代表过滤的是端口号 … palm desert used golf clubsWebScapy uses the python interpreter as a command board. That means that you can use directly python language (assign variables, use loops, define functions, etc.) The idea is … palm desert urgent care fred waringWebOct 27, 2024 · The final sniffer code looks like: from scapy.all import IP. from scapy.all import sniff. from scapy.layers import http # Extracting all URLS. def sniff_urls(packet): if … sunderland nightingale hospitalWebScapy sniffer is not designed to be super fast so it can miss packets sometimes. Always use use tcpdump when you can, which is more simpler and efficient. We can add filtering … sunderland nevis windshirtWebUsing Scapy, we want to write a script that will listen to packets and print out all ARP requests and responses. We can do that very simply using the Scapy sniff() function and … palm desert university gatewayWebDec 21, 2009 · For example, to capture only packets sent to port 80, use: dst tcp port 80 Couple that with an http display filter, or use: tcp.dstport == 80 && http For more on capture filters, read "Filtering while capturing" from the Wireshark user guide, the capture filters page on the Wireshark wiki, or pcap-filter (7) man page. sunderland next fixturesWebDec 21, 2024 · How to Sniff with Scapy. Scapy also allows us to sniff the network by running the sniff command, like so: Sniffing with the sniff command (Source: Brief) After running … sunderland nightclub facebook